Leadership Isn’t About Titles - It’s About the People Who Show Up With You Every Day

12/9/2025 12:59:39 AM   |   Comments: 0   |   Views: 24

Titles don’t build strong practices. People do.

And the people who make the biggest impact aren’t always the loudest, the most experienced, or the ones with job descriptions that include the word “leader.”
Real leadership shows up in hundreds of small, quiet moments that most people never notice — but teams feel every day.

Leadership Is Shown in Actions, Not Authority

Some of the best leaders I’ve ever worked with were assistants, hygienists, admin team members, or associates who simply decided to care - consistently. 

                
  • Leadership is when someone:
  •             
  •  notices a stressed teammate and steps in without being asked
  •             
  •  takes responsibility instead of assigning blame
  •             
  •  makes the room calmer just by being steady
  •             
  •  protects the culture by modeling the standard, not enforcing it
  •             
  •  chooses clarity over gossip
  •             
  •  cares about the patient, even when no one is watching
Those moments shape a practice far more than any meeting ever could.

Leadership Is a Reflection of People, Not Position

As dentists, we often carry the weight of the practice - the finances, the clinical decisions, the outcomes, the long-term vision.
But strong practices aren’t carried by one person. They’re supported by teams who believe in the mission and in each other.

The truth is:

You can’t scale a practice without scaling trust.
You can’t grow revenue without growing people.
You can’t build culture from a title - only from example.

Titles may open the door, but behavior is what builds credibility.

Leadership Is What You Reinforce Every Day

If you want a culture where people rise, you must create an environment where they can rise.

That means:

                
  • communicating expectations clearly
  •             
  •  giving feedback with respect 
  •             
  •  recognizing wins early and often 
  •             
  •  creating psychological safety
  •             
  •  listening instead of reacting 
  •             
  •  making space for people to think, contribute, and grow   

When people feel safe, valued, and seen, they show up differently.
They think bigger.
They collaborate more closely.
They take ownership because they feel ownership.

The Highest Level of Leadership? Making Others Leaders.

The practices that thrive long-term are the ones where leadership is distributed - where everyone feels responsible for the patient experience, the culture, and the outcomes.

When people feel empowered, dentistry becomes lighter.
Patients feel it.
Teams feel it.
You feel it.

And the entire practice becomes stronger - not because of one leader, but because leadership is happening everywhere.

A Healthy Practice Has Many Leaders - With or Without Titles

If there’s one lesson I’ve learned again and again, it’s this:

Leadership is not something you hold.
It’s something you share.

The people who show up with you every day are the heartbeat of your practice.
Treat them like leaders, and that’s exactly what they’ll become.
